Society has become desensitised to violence but education is still a powerful tool in stopping knife crime.

The recent figures released and highlighted on LBC today, whilst shocking, come as no surprise to me. As a defence barrister for 32 years, I have become acutely aware that the ages of the defendants I represent are becoming younger for knife possession. We now see children as young as nine carrying the most horrific weapons to school for protection. The ‘pot’ is simmering, and I have consistently described this as a public health crisis that, if not addressed, will only get worse. Sadly, my prediction was right. How have we got here?

The reality is that society has become desensitised to violence and social media plays a part in this, with endless footage of young people posing with, carrying and wielding large knives attracting ‘likes’ and comments on the platform.
